Air Curtains Approved as Alternative to Vestibules in 2015 IECC

AMCA International announced today that the 2015 version of the International Energy Conservation Code will contain a provision enabling air curtains to be considered as an alternative to vestibules. For compliance, air curtains have to be tested in accordance with ANSI/AMCA Standard 220 and be installed in accordance with manufacturer’s instructions.

Air Curtains Save More Energy

A new research study shows that air curtains are significantly more energy efficient than vestibules and can save commercial-industrial building projects tens of thousands of dollars in construction costs as vestibule substitutes.
